The 8-foot-tall terminals cost $15,000 and combine broadcast and broadband technologies to deliver television promotions, real-time weather and traffic reports, stock prices and movie times on a 42-inch Plasma display screen in high-traffic locations. Consumers can use CMT touch screen controls to learn about individual building tenants, local events and theaters, area attractions and coming events.

To date, in downtown Seattle, the terminals have been installed at Rainier Square, Puget Sound Plaza, The Logan Building and Fisher Plaza. On the Eastside, one terminal has been installed at the Plaza Center Building in downtown Bellevue. Seven additional installations in the Puget Sound area are expected by July 1, and 100 are expected locally by year's end.
